Frederick Alvin Engel 1910–1980 – Genealogical Records

Birth Date: 28 Apr 1910

Birth Location: Tampa, Marion, Ks

Death Date: 18 Nov 1980

Death Location: Lodi, Sj, Ca

Father: Frederick Engel

Mother: Mary Reuscher

Spouse(s):

Children(s):

In 1910, Frederick Alvin Engel entered the world in Tampa, Marion, Ks, born to Frederick John Engel And Mary Reuscher. In 1920, Frederick Alvin Engel resided in Tampa, Marion, Kansas, USA. Frederick Alvin Engel passed away in 1980 in Lodi, Sj, Ca.
